In cells such as muscle and kidney, fatty acids undergo oxidation for power. In the liver, fatty acids convert to ketone bodies that are oxidized by cells such as muscle and kidney. Throughout starvation (after fasting has actually lasted for about three or more days), the mind uses ketone bodies for energy. The ketone bodies, acetoacetate, and β-hydroxybutyrate work as a resource of gas. The liver uses glycerol as a resource of carbon for gluconeogenesis, which generates glucose for tissues, including the mind and red blood cells. Attribute: Fat Metabolic Rate Β-oxidation Long-chain fats need to undertake protein-mediated transportation across the cell membrane right into the cytosol using fatty acid translocase (FAT) or fatty acid-binding protein (FABP). The fatty acyl-CoA must now be delivered into the mitochondria with the external mitochondrial membrane layer and is done so by carnitine palmitoyltransferase-I (CPT-I) where it becomes fatty acyl-carnitine. Lipolysis proceeds in an organized and regulated manner, with various enzymes acting at each action. Catecholamines are the key activators of lipolysis, while various other hormonal agents and nutritional substances additionally influence it. Each of these compounds binds and service their corresponding membrane-bound receptors to evoke a signaling waterfall with the single objective of turning on HSL. ATGL carries out the primary step of TAG hydrolysis (therefore, it is rate-limiting), producing diacylglycerols and FFAs. Whenever we eat a dish consisting of fats (triglycerides), our pancreatic produces enzymes, called lipases, into our tiny intestinal tract. These enzymes damage down triglycerides in our food into fatty acids and glycerol, which after that go across the intestinal tract membrane and get in digestive cells called enterocytes. Saved fat is damaged down into fats and glycerol throughout periods of calorie deficiency (e.g., fasting, exercise). Should You Take Collagen Supplements? The collagen particle has a trimetric nature, allowing combinations of pro-α chains. The triple-helix framework is a typical function in collagen, which can differ its occurrence from 96% for kind I collagen to 10% for kind XII collagen [4] A solitary kind of collagen can have multiple isoforms and supramolecular frameworks with several αchains, which increases the diversity of the existing family members [4] As an example, type I collagen is primarily a heterotrimer of 2 α1 chains and one α2 chain, yet it can also be a homotrimer of three α1 chains. Kind II, III, and VII are solely homotrimers whereas type IV has six different α chains available for combination and manufacturing of a number of isoforms [15] Hormone Skin Changes Many Females Notice In Their 30s In the skin, collagen provides strength and elasticity, contributing to a plump and vibrant skin.
